			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Some directors, Scott for instance are not writers&#8211;Fincher has more of a writters brain than Scott does, the idea that Scott is pushing the Alien franchise because it&#8217;s his is a bit absurd. Alien was actually Dan O&#8217;Bannon&#8217;s story, not Scott&#8217;s.  Ridely did a bang up job of directing the first Alien film and it is still one of my all time favorite movies, but Scott was never the actual mastermind behind the story.  What we have in his two latest Alien films is a complete misread of why Alien is a thing at all. Alien was never about Androids and AI, it was never a topical film, Alien wasn&#8217;t a cold war nightmare it was a Primal nightmare, rooted in anxiety about sexuality, the very nature of life.  Having David be the creator of the Xeno-morphs, while a great irony&#8211;it&#8217;s also flaccid, it robs Alien of it core allure&#8211;The Xeno-morph represents everything mysterious and unknowable about the universe.  The more you explore the origin of the Alien the more you detract from its orginial Lovecraftian design&#8211;fear of the unknown. </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I think if a film wants to explore existential questions, it needs to show before it tells. Take 2001 as an example. Or the first Alien film. The absolute otherness of the space jockey, the ship, the eggs, and the xenomorph, showed us the strangeness of being alive in a mostly lifeless and unforgiving universe, while the characters moaned about work conditions, the food, the level of pay, until they too came face to face with something that challenged everything that made sense to them. You show the audience something which represents the question or a possible answer. You don&#8217;t tell the audience by having characters sit discussing the nature of existence.</p>
